Transaction 108eec7d8ab660ade2daf2bfa1c63b5897e48ffe80053ea8b1ebcac0369256ba

2 Input
2 Outputs
  • 108eec7d8ab660ade2daf2bfa1c63b5897e48ffe80053ea8b1ebcac0369256ba:0
  • value  100000
    address  15gRRSbBWpk9zfEFPBydCTN8VgBmqTQygy
  • 108eec7d8ab660ade2daf2bfa1c63b5897e48ffe80053ea8b1ebcac0369256ba:1
  • value  2661
    address  1LPyzioWJ9ooDMZMYoXYVUZ7KCKetrqiSe